      <title>HEALTH AND SAFETY LAW ALERT: Mine Safety Legislation</title>
      <description>1) Despite expressions of concern registered over the last few weeks, news sources are reporting that the financial reform bill, agreed to in the Congress on June 25, 2010, contains the Rockefeller / Byrd reporting provisions we alerted you to in a prior email. The provisions will require companies that file SEC reports and operate mines to report mine safety data in SEC filings, including the number of: S&amp;amp;S violations; 104(b) orders; unwarrantable failure actions; flagrant violations; imminent danger orders; dollars in proposed assessments; and mining-related fatalities. The legislation also reportedly requires filing companies to list mines that receive a pattern of violations notice, or have the potential for a pattern, and report actions pending before the Review Commission.</description>
